Neb. Rev. Stat. § 30-4623

Appointment to taker in default

Laws 2021, LB501, § 46.

If a powerholder makes an appointment to a taker in default of appointment and the appointee would have taken the property under a gift in default clause had the property not been appointed, the power of appointment is deemed not to have been exercised and the appointee takes under the clause.
